Transaction 102afeffb9024c5e65c4ee8567d267c9a46d2414d83a63caee8e19e5bd39a7df

1 Input
2 Outputs
  • 102afeffb9024c5e65c4ee8567d267c9a46d2414d83a63caee8e19e5bd39a7df:0
  • value  31600000
    address  3Qz4kVeweCoEWZTzUStv76gJzKz8TWsYrF
  • 102afeffb9024c5e65c4ee8567d267c9a46d2414d83a63caee8e19e5bd39a7df:1
  • value  280183646
    address  34rSDN1xtvfB4aMGnrizfmKCZcmZy5V16Q